The coking at the intake valves and in the intake duct is caused by long-life oils, inferior fuel and frequent short-distance operation.
In general, the coking can not be prevented, only delay. That's why we recommend installing our Oil Catchtank Kit to fight the dirty gases.
The system is completely closed. With the kit, the crankcase and block vent oil vapors are directed into the catchtank. All gases go into the catchtank, are filtered and returned via a special hose to the intake, upstream of the turbocharger (only for K03 and K04 turbochargers).

Note for use in cold climates:
The Catchtank is designed primarily for a warm climate.
In winter at temperatures below 0 ° C, the condensation that forms in the system can freeze. This would result in increased crankcase pressure, which can lead to engine damage. We recommend checking and draining the Catchtank system more frequently during the winter, or removing it completely for the cold period.
